As verbs the difference between counterpoise and counterpoised
is that
counterpoise is to act against with equal weight; to equal in weight; to balance the weight of; to counterbalance while
counterpoised is (
counterpoise).
As a noun counterpoise
is a weight sufficient to balance another, as in the opposite scale of a balance; an equal weight.
